Summary

AAA was founded in 1902 and currently has over 60 million members in the United States. AAA Auto has 42 individual regional clubs throughout the U.S., including the Southern California club. Their members receive excellent emergency roadside services such as towing, lockout assistance, tire changes, and battery replacements, as well as access to their acclaimed insurance line.

Overall Rating
Overall, AAA is best-suited to drivers with clean records, who are focused on service. They offer great claims handling, as well as their highly rated roadside assistance services. This emphasis on customer service helps balance out their slightly higher rates.
Pricing
Regarding price, AAA is generally average. Depending on your location, your driving history, and any discounts or bundling options you take advantage of, their rates will vary significantly.
Handling Claims
They do quite well when it comes to claims handling. In general, their service is prompt and precise, which is what you want in the aftermath of an accident.
Uninsured Drivers
This is not a great match for uninsured drivers, because AAA's target customer is a premium driver with a long driving history.
Young Drivers
AAA may not be the best option for drivers 26 and under. While it's worth it to get a quote and see, in general they tend to favor older drivers with long, clean driving records.
Bundling Auto with Other Insurance Types
AAA is in the middle of the pack when it comes to bundling. They do offer auto and home bundling, which can save you some money overall.
Drivers with Tickets/Accidents
This is not the best match for drivers with accidents, tickets, or other incidents on record.
Premium Driver
Premium drivers are AAA's preferred customer base. If your driving record is clean and your credit looks good, you will likely receive an affordable rate with them.

Company Background

AAA was founded in 1902 in Chicago and quickly expanded across the country, breaking out into regional clubs offering members a wide range of roadside services with the aid of local businesses. Today, memberships are cost effective and offer consumers peace of mind when on the road.
